2 products about Land Rover Freelander Brake Lines & Hoses found
Filter Results
Sort
View by
Product Specifications- UPC: 805890173601
- Part Description: Land Rover Freelander Brake Hose
Product Specifications- UPC: 805890173618
- Part Description: Land Rover Freelander Brake Hose